How's student life at IIT Guwahati?

AS
Anup Sodhi Posted On : May 3rd, 2023
Studied at IIT Guwahati

Spread across 285 hectares, IIT Guwahati encompasses serene natural beauty providing an excellent environment for learning.

Infrastructure:

  • Academic Complex comprises the academic departments, centers, laboratories, classrooms, etc. 
  • A massive Administrative Building accommodates the offices of the Institute. 
  • The Computer and Communication Centre houses a modern Computer Centre and Central Library. 

Campus life:

The campus life of IIT Guwahati students is lively with a plethora of opportunities to explore.

  • There is active sharing of ideas among the diverse peer groups
  • Owing to its splendid location, IIT Guwahati gives a perfect breakthrough for academic stress
  • IIT Guwahati has a better student-gender ratio

Gymkhana

  • Gymkhana organizes various talks and seminars throughout the year, either aimed at a selected audience or at all students of the department.

Hostel 

  • IIT Guwahati has excellent accommodation facilities.
  • All the students of the Institute have been provided with single hostel rooms on campus. 
  • These hostels are equipped with all state-of-the-art amenities. 
  • Some sports and recreational facilities include satellite TV, indoor games, and a gymnasium.
  • There are also arrangements for outdoor games like volleyball, basketball, and football.
  • There is an excellent network connection through the hostels 
  • A 24/7 canteen runs to cater to the needs of the students.

All in all, student life at IIT Guwahati is one of a kind that will give you the best memories forever.

What is your review of Jamnalal Bajaj Institute of Management Studies?

YA
Yash Arora Posted On : February 28th, 2023
Post Graduation in Master of Business Administration Degrees & Marketing, Jamnalal Bajaj Institute of Management Studies (Graduated 2018)

Jamnalal Bajaj Institute of Management Studies, JBIMS is a prestigious business school that has four major advantages. These return on investment, alumni network, location, and faculty.

Return on investment is a key factor that sets JBIMS apart from other institutes. You can complete the entire course by paying only 2-3 lakhs, and the average placement is around 18 LPA.

JBIMS is located in Mumbai, a city that is home to many corporate headquarters. This makes it convenient for students to interact with top companies and increase their chances of getting a good placement.

The faculty at JBIMS consists of industry experts who have extensive knowledge and experience in top management positions. They provide students with an invaluable opportunity to learn from their experiences and expertise.

JBIMS has a strong alumni network, which is one of its defining characteristics. As one of the oldest institutes in the country, JBIMS has a vast network of alumni who are well-established in their careers. However, one area where JBIMS lags behind is infrastructure.

The current campus building is old, but there are plans for a campus renovation and JBIMS has been allotted land near Kalina. In the near future, this factor is expected to be overcome. In conclusion, JBIMS is a top-notch institute with several advantages, and if the infrastructure is ignored, it would receive a 5/5 rating.

Which is better: Amity Noida, GL BAJAJ, NIET?

AN
Anupama Nigam Posted On : September 20th, 2020
Studied Mechanical Engineering at Noida Institute of Engineering and Technology (NIET) (2018)

All three private colleges offer programs at undergraduate and postgraduate levels. The campus area of Amity is 95 acres whereas NIET has 13.90 acres. NIRF Engineering ranking for Amity Noida is 32nd while NIET Noida and GL Bajaj are in the 151-200th rank band. A total of 1706 students were placed in Amity Noida, 1772 in NIET Noida, and 1720 students were placed in GL Bajaj.

Admission:

  • The mode of the examination remains the same for GL Bajaj, and NIET Noida i.e. UPSEE(B.Tech graduates) conducted by AKTU. The application fee is INR 1300 for students belonging to General/OBC.

  • Admission in Amity Noida is done on the basis of Amity JEE for Btech graduates. The application fee is INR 1100.

  • Eligibility for B.Tech course in NIET and GL Bajaj is 10+2 with 45% marks in aggregate and a valid UPSEE score. On the other hand, one must secure 60% in 10+2 and a valid score in Amity JEE for admission to Amity University.

  • A total of 1680 seats are present in Amity Noida for BTech, 1400 seats in NIET Noida, 1020 seats in GL Bajaj.

Course and fees:

  • The course fee of Amity Noida is a bit higher than NIET, and Gl Bajaj.

  • The total B.Tech course fee for NIET and Gl Bajaj is around 6 lakhs, whereas for Amity Noida the course fee is 3.11 lakh per year.

  • For MBA, NIET costs around 2.34 lakhs, Amity Noida costs around 7 lakhs, and GL Bajaj costs 5.75 lakh.

  • The course fee includes tuition fees, hostel, mess, application fee, and basic amenities.

Faculty:

NIET Noida has 80 Ph.D. faculty and 384 professors whereas GL Bajaj has 186+ assistant professors, 34+ Associate Professors and a good number of faculties are present in Amity Noida too.

Placements:

  • The highest package offered in Gl Bajaj is 30.25 lakhs, the minimum package is 4.49 lakhs. The total number of companies that visited the campus is 209.

  • The highest package offered in Amity Noida is 30 LPA, the minimum package is 3 LPA. A total of 525 companies visited the campus for a recruitment drive.

  • The highest package for NIET is 12 LPA and the minimum is 3.8 LPA. The total number of companies that visited the campus is 129.

All three colleges are best at their own perspective. Students can choose to depend on factors like cost, placement, academics, facilities, and many more. Students can choose anyone depending on their choice of interest.

What is the process for name correction on the mark sheet for Mumbai University?

AJ
Advait Joshi Posted On : August 4th, 2023
Lives in Mumbai, Maharashtra, India

For the name correction, follow the steps given below

  1. Fill out the name correction form, which is available in your college, and get it signed and stamped by the college authorities.
  2. The next step is to attach the xerox of the mark sheet with the correct name and the xerox of the mark sheet with the incorrect name to the correction form. Don’t forget to highlight the correct name on the Xerox using a marker.
  3. Go to Mahatma Jyotirao Phule Bhavan at the Kalina campus of Mumbai University.
  4. Complete the verification process of your documents and submit them.
  5. Within two months, the correction process will be completed, and the university will send a letter to you regarding this.

Who are some of the most famous IISc Bangalore alumni?

Aparna Das Posted On : July 14th, 2023

No Indian institute can be compared to IISc in terms of research in Physics, Mathematics, Aerospace, Materials Science, and Biological and Chemical Sciences. It has, as a result, produced a number of notable alumni. Some of the most famous include:

  • Sunil Kumar, the Dean of The University of Chicago Booth School of Business
  • Umeshwar Dayal, the director of the HP Labs Information Analytics Lab
  • Shamkant Navathe, the co-author of the famous Elmasri-Navathe book on databases.
  • C Pandu Rangan well-known for Cryptography
  • Sargur N. Srihari well-recognized for pattern recognition
  • Narendra Ahuja Computer Vision and Robotics Laboratory, Beckman Institute, UIUC
  • Ram Akella, known for Data Mining, and e-commerce
  • B.L.Deekshatulu, famous for his work in neural nets and AI
  • Professor Raj Jain, the author of the famous book ''' Art of Computer Systems Performance Analysis''

It’s important to note that this list is not exhaustive and these are just a few examples of the many accomplished alumni from IISc Bangalore.

Can anyone help me with the IIT Delhi executive MBA entrance exam? What and from where should I study?

AS
Ashmita Sinha Posted On : April 1st, 2023
Masters from Indian Institute of Technology, Delhi

All the entrance exams for IIT Delhi executive MBA are just a formality and the program itself is just a source of money for the Institute. The total fees stand at 9 lakhs which is too much for a part-time course. You will have to spare time from your hectic work schedule to pursue this course which in itself is a challenge.

Executive MBA from IIT Delhi admission process comprises 2 stages

  • The first phase wherein, General aptitude, English, and Business related questions are asked to prepare for which, you can go through Business news and newspapers
  • The second phase comprises the GDPI round, wherein a group discussion is followed by an interview conducted by a few panelists. In this, you are asked about your past experiences, and achievements and assess your confidence level and communication skills. To prepare for this, prepare well for questions related to your current job.

The process is not that difficult and can be cleared by most professionals.
